B. Audio Recordings: Any single operator entrant (see V.A.1) competing for
a top five finish at the (a) World, (b) Continent, or (c) USA levels,
including Classic Overlay, must record the transmitted and received audio
as heard by the operator for the duration of the contest operation. The
recording must be in a common format (e.g., mp3) and should include the
audio to each ear as a separate channel. The recording must be a continuous
recording (not a recording of individual QSOs). Time “off the air” (when
not transmitting or receiving) does not have to recorded. The recording may
be requested by the Committee within 90 days after the log deadline to help
adjudicate the log. The recording files must be provided by the entrant
within 5 days of the request.

> Greetings World Wide RTTY Contesters!
>
> In less than 2 weeks, the mother of all RTTY contests, the CQ World Wide
> Rtty contest will be underway.  the actual contest operating period is
>
> ***Sept 25 0000 UTC (Sat) - Sept 26 2359 UTC (Sun).***
